1 |
commit: 850d7df04f6b68e4b9d54260ad300ca2c3472f91 |
2 |
Author: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org> |
3 |
AuthorDate: Tue Dec 31 16:30:13 2019 +0000 |
4 |
Commit: Andreas Sturmlechner <asturm <AT> gentoo <DOT> org> |
5 |
CommitDate: Tue Dec 31 16:35:35 2019 +0000 |
6 |
URL: https://gitweb.gentoo.org/proj/qt.git/commit/?id=850d7df0 |
7 |
|
8 |
x11-misc/sddm: Switch to cmake.eclass |
9 |
|
10 |
Add missing RESTRICT="!test? ( test )" |
11 |
|
12 |
Package-Manager: Portage-2.3.84, Repoman-2.3.20 |
13 |
Signed-off-by: Andreas Sturmlechner <asturm <AT> gentoo.org> |
14 |
|
15 |
x11-misc/sddm/sddm-9999.ebuild | 10 ++++++---- |
16 |
1 file changed, 6 insertions(+), 4 deletions(-) |
17 |
|
18 |
diff --git a/x11-misc/sddm/sddm-9999.ebuild b/x11-misc/sddm/sddm-9999.ebuild |
19 |
index 64e6785b..e2ddf0c9 100644 |
20 |
--- a/x11-misc/sddm/sddm-9999.ebuild |
21 |
+++ b/x11-misc/sddm/sddm-9999.ebuild |
22 |
@@ -12,7 +12,7 @@ else |
23 |
fi |
24 |
|
25 |
PLOCALES="ar bn ca cs da de es et fi fr hi_IN hu ie is it ja kk ko lt lv nb nl nn pl pt_BR pt_PT ro ru sk sr sr@ijekavian sr@ijekavianlatin sr@latin sv tr uk zh_CN zh_TW" |
26 |
-inherit cmake-utils l10n systemd user |
27 |
+inherit cmake l10n systemd user |
28 |
|
29 |
DESCRIPTION="Simple Desktop Display Manager" |
30 |
HOMEPAGE="https://github.com/sddm/sddm" |
31 |
@@ -23,6 +23,8 @@ IUSE="consolekit elogind +pam systemd test" |
32 |
|
33 |
REQUIRED_USE="?? ( elogind systemd )" |
34 |
|
35 |
+RESTRICT="!test? ( test )" |
36 |
+ |
37 |
BDEPEND=" |
38 |
dev-python/docutils |
39 |
>=dev-qt/linguist-tools-5.9.4:5 |
40 |
@@ -58,7 +60,7 @@ PATCHES=( |
41 |
) |
42 |
|
43 |
src_prepare() { |
44 |
- cmake-utils_src_prepare |
45 |
+ cmake_src_prepare |
46 |
|
47 |
disable_locale() { |
48 |
sed -e "/${1}\.ts/d" -i data/translations/CMakeLists.txt || die |
49 |
@@ -80,11 +82,11 @@ src_configure() { |
50 |
-DBUILD_MAN_PAGES=ON |
51 |
-DDBUS_CONFIG_FILENAME="org.freedesktop.sddm.conf" |
52 |
) |
53 |
- cmake-utils_src_configure |
54 |
+ cmake_src_configure |
55 |
} |
56 |
|
57 |
src_install() { |
58 |
- cmake-utils_src_install |
59 |
+ cmake_src_install |
60 |
|
61 |
# Create a default.conf as upstream dropped /etc/sddm.conf w/o replacement |
62 |
local confd="/usr/lib/sddm/sddm.conf.d" |